garfield Posted July 3, 2016 Share Posted July 3, 2016 (edited) The Rose Bowl venue is FABULOUS and Pacific Crest's show team does an outstanding job hosting this show. Attendance was somewhere around 7,000 VERY appreciative fans who rewarded even the smallest of corps (Incognito) with rousing applause. This is our second year attending this show and I don't think I've ever found a better way to "do" drum corps. Of course, the loge and catered food and drink is nice, but the vista of the San Gabriel mountains in the background and the STUNNING weather make it superb for watching drum corps. I actually enjoyed the lower-placing corps better than the big dogs (excepting BD). Academy's show is AMAZING! BK is going to be spectacular when it's full show is on the field, Mandarins played very tastefully, Madison is too-freaking-heavy on the amps, PC has a design - finally - that's understandable from the stands (a couple of guard holes prevents the tracks from being complete but will be fixed when those holes are filled again), and oh, did I mention that... BD cannot be beat. Their level of performance tonight was factors-of better than any other I've seen so far, Cadets and 'Coats included (haven't seen Crown live yet). This is the first year in a long time that I enjoyed the lower-placing corps so much that I'd rather watch them than the top-placers. Did I mention Academy? Fabulous show!
